No dimension reduction for doubling subsets of q when q>2 revisited
Abstract
We revisit the main results from BGNSoCG14,BGNSIAM15 and LafforgueNaor14GD about the impossibility of dimension reduction for doubling subsets of q for q>2. We provide an alternative elementary proof of this impossibility result that combines the simplicity of the construction in BGNSoCG14,BGNSIAM15 with the generality of the approach in LafforgueNaor14GD (except for L1 targets). One advantage of this different approach is that it can be naturally generalized to obtain embeddability obstructions into non-positively curved spaces or asymptotically uniformly convex Banach spaces.
